2. Four common methods of CAD wall closure
Method 1: Use the PEDIT command
1. Enter the PEDIT command
2. Select the wall segment to be closed
3. Enter "J" (Merge option)
4. Set the closing tolerance value
5. Confirm closure
Method 2: Boundary Creation (BOUNDARY)
1. Enter the BOUNDARY command
2. Pick points inside the wall
3. Select the "Polyline" object type
4. Confirm to generate closed polyline
| method | Applicable version | Advantages | Disadvantages |
|---|---|---|---|
| PEDIT | All versions | Easy to operate | Need to manually select line segments |
| BOUNDARY | 2010+ | automatic recognition | Complex graphics may fail |
Method 3: Use the REGION command
1. Select all wall segments
2. Enter the REGION command
3. The system automatically creates the area
4. Convert regions to polylines
Method 4: Manually draw closed lines
1. Use the PLINE command
2. Capture wall endpoints
3. Draw a complete closed contour
4. Delete the original line segment
3. Solutions to common problems
| Problem phenomenon | Possible reasons | Solution |
|---|---|---|
| Unable to close | Endpoints are not aligned | Use the FILLET command to trim |
| A gap appears after closing | Line segments overlap | Remove duplicate segments |
| Invalid command | non-continuous line segment | Convert to polyline |
